Which of the following materials, on adding with copper, doesn’t increase its strength? Correct Answer Sodium

Copper originally does not possess a very high amount of strength. For properties of copper to be used, but with more strength, this copper needs to be mixed with certain material, which will provide it the required strength. Cadmium, silver and aluminium oxide are few of those materials which will aid in increasing its strength.
